Yes, you can store pasta in plastic containers. Using airtight plastic containers will help keep the pasta fresh, prevent moisture from getting in, and protect it from pests. Just make sure the container is clean and dry before placing the pasta inside.

- Can I store cooked pasta in plastic containers? Yes, cooked pasta can be stored in airtight plastic containers and refrigerated for up to 3-5 days to maintain freshness.
- Is it safe to store pasta in plastic containers long-term? Dry pasta can be safely stored in airtight plastic containers for several months if kept in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
- How do I prevent moisture buildup when storing pasta? Make sure pasta is completely dry before storing and use airtight containers to prevent moisture and humidity from affecting it.
